“…However, it is worth noting that the changes in hydraulic heads caused by Earth tides are relatively small compared to most aquifer thickness. Therefore, we may employ the perturbation method to linearize the Richards equation and fix the water table at a known position (Kroszynski & Dagan, 1975), as done in previous studies in solving the coupled unsaturatedsaturated flow equations (Chang et al, 2018;Liang, Zhan, Zhang & Liu, 2017;Liang, Zhan, Zhang, & Schilling, 2017;Liang, Zhan, Zhang, et al, 2018;Liang, Zhan, & Zhang, 2018;Lin et al, 2017;Mathias & Butler, 2006;Mishra & Neuman, 2010;Tartakovsky & Neuman, 2007;Zhang et al, 2023). Moreover, Liang et al (2022) conducted a thorough comparison between the analytical solution obtained through linearizing the Richards equation and the numerical solution of the nonlinear Richards equation.…”
